Product Overview

 

Delta Electronics CliQ VA Series

120W to 480W 1 Phase Power Supplies

Delta Electronics introduces the CliQ VA DIN rail power supply series with LCD display. The LCD displays output current, output voltage, peak hold current, lifetime expectancy and ambient temperature data. The high power density product is designed according to major industrial safety standards. Similar to the CliQ M DIN rail series, CliQ VA provides 150% Power Boost up to 7 seconds, including the Advanced Power Boost (APB) feature. APB works in a way when large outrush current due to faulty load on a current path of a multiple loads connection is detected by APB, APB will trip the circuit breaker on that current path. This prevents the other connected loads from shutting down. Other features include compliance to harmonic current IEC/EN 61000-3-2, Class A, built-in DC OK contacts, and an LED for indicating DC OK and Overload conditions.
